Speech given by Roessing to the Pennsylvania Club Women which links the Suffrage movement to the anti-slavery movement one hundred years after the first Anti-Slavery Convention held in London, England.

Letter by Jennie Bradley Roessing discussing her role in the women's suffrage movement from 1912-1915.

Poster showing which states gave women the vote and when. The poster held by Archives & Special Collections was used in the Liberty Bell campaign throughout the 67 counties of Pennsylvania.
